@import"https://fonts.googleapis.com/css2?family=Manrope:wght@200..800&display=swap";.model{width:100%;height:100%;display:flex;flex-direction:row;justify-content:space-between}.model__left{width:70%}.model__left canvas{border-radius:10px}.model__right{width:27%;display:flex;flex-direction:column;background:#fff;border-radius:10px;padding:20px}.model__info{margin-bottom:20px}.model__info__title{display:flex;justify-content:space-between;align-items:center;margin-bottom:25px}.model__info__title h1{font-family:Manrope,sans-serif;font-weight:800;font-size:30px;color:#f37024}.model__info__desc{font-family:Manrope,sans-serif;font-weight:500;font-size:14px;color:#151515;margin-bottom:10px}.configurator{width:100%}.configurator__item{margin-bottom:10px}.configurator__item-header{display:flex;justify-content:space-between;align-items:center;padding-left:20px;padding-right:20px;height:54px;border-radius:11px;border:1px solid #F1F1F1;cursor:pointer}.configurator__item-header-open{border-bottom:0;border-bottom-left-radius:0;border-bottom-right-radius:0}.configurator__item-header h3{color:#151515;font-family:Manrope,sans-serif;font-weight:600;font-size:16px}.configurator__item-content{border-radius:0 0 11px 11px;border:1px solid #F1F1F1;border-top:0;padding:16px 20px}.configurator__options{display:grid;grid-template-columns:repeat(3,1fr);gap:16px}.configurator__option{width:100%;display:flex;flex-direction:column;align-items:center;border:1px solid #F1F1F1;padding-top:10px;padding-bottom:10px;border-radius:10px;cursor:pointer}.configurator__option-active{border-color:#f37024}.configurator__option-active span{color:#151515!important}.configurator__option span{margin-top:10px;color:#969696;font-family:Manrope,sans-serif;font-weight:500;font-size:13px;line-height:17px}.configurator__option-text span{margin-top:0!important}.loader{padding:10px 15px;background-color:#fff;border-radius:10px;text-align:center;color:#000;font-family:Manrope,sans-serif;font-weight:700;-webkit-box-shadow:0px 0px 19px -2px rgba(0,0,0,.75);-moz-box-shadow:0px 0px 19px -2px rgba(0,0,0,.75);box-shadow:0 0 19px -2px #000000bf}@media screen and (max-width: 768px){.model{flex-direction:column}.model__left{width:100%;height:400px}.model__right{width:100%;padding:0;margin-top:25px;margin-bottom:25px}.model__info{padding-left:20px;padding-top:20px;padding-right:20px}.configurator{padding-left:20px;padding-right:20px;width:auto}.App{height:auto!important}}.App{width:calc(100vw - 70px);height:calc(100vh - 70px);background-color:#f3f3f3;padding:35px}
